New research has revealed the 10 UK locations where residents are waiting the longest time for general surgery at NHS Trust Hospitals, and one of them is in Lancashire.
The average waiting time for general surgery at Royal Preston Hospital is currently around 45 weeks, this is compared to Oxford, where people wait on average just five weeks for general surgery.
Health experts at FROM MARS revealed the UK locations with the longest hospital waiting times, and to do that, the 50 most populated UK cities were compared based on their number of hospitals, number of sexual health clinics, average waiting time for general surgery, and number of hospitals in Newsweek’s top 50 UK hospitals.

Top 10 UK location with the longest surgery waiting times are as follows, from left to right: rank; location; average waiting time (weeks)
1; Belfast; 67
2; Southend-on-Sea; 62
2; Ipswich; 62
3; Birkenhead; 61
3; Liverpool; 61
4; Leicester; 53
5; Stoke-on-Trent; 51
6; Wigan; 46
6; Manchester; 46
7; Preston; 45
The research revealed that Belfast had the longest waiting times, where patients would wait on average around 67 weeks for surgery.
Liverpool and Birkenhead and Wigan and Manchester came joint third and sixth with average waiting times of 61 weeks and 46 weeks respectively.
The average waiting time for surgery for someone living in Preston was just under a year at 45 weeks.
Analysis also revealed that people living in Oxford are currently waiting around five weeks for general surgery at NHS Trust hospitals, which is the shortest waiting time in the country.
